Lucy M. Erickson, 91, of Park Ridge, IL, beloved mother, grandmother, and great grandmother peacefully pass on May 15, 2020, at her home of natural causes. Lucy was born October 16, 1928 in Chicago to William and Elsie Fisher. As Lucy was a lifelong resident of Park Ridge, all of her schooling from grade school through high school, was in Park Ridge and she graduated from Maine Township High School (now Maine East). Lucy married Melvin M. Erickson on April 15, 1950. She is survived by her loving children, Douglas (Chris), Kenneth, Brian (Heidi), and Clayton (Sue) Erickson, and was a stand-in mother to Tom (Karin) Comyn; seven grandchildren and four great-grandchildren. Lucy outlived her brother and sisters: Mary (Gaj), William and Ella (Larsen). Lucy’s life was Park Ridge, and with the exception of 6 years in Arlington Heights, she lived, worked, and enjoyed her relationship with this small community. She worked and volunteered for nearly 50 years at the Park Ridge-Niles School District 64 finally having to retire at the age of 88. Lucy is not only missed by her immediate family but the hundreds of friends that she worked alongside of for those many years and the charities she unselfishly contributed handmade items to up until the day she passed. A private interment was held at Town of Maine Cemetery, Park Ridge.
